What is Advanced Protection Mode in Android 16?

What is Advanced Protection Mode on Android?

Android 16 introduces the Advanced Protection Mode as a key tool to secure user data. This native feature extends system security by detecting suspicious access and block certain actions if the requirements are not met of established authentication. Unlike other isolated settings, it functions as a comprehensive security profile which groups several layers of protection under a single switch.

This mode integrates with the Google Advanced Protection ProgramThis allows applications to verify if the user has this option enabled and apply additional security measures accordingly. This means that Google and third-party apps They can adapt their behavior when they detect that the device is in this mode, adding extra controls in banking, messaging, or sensitive file management.

The function is specifically designed for people at risk (journalists, activists, public figures, or high-profile digital users), but it is equally useful for anyone who wants Maximize phone protection against cyberattacks, malicious apps, and insecure networks.

Key Features of Advanced Protection Mode

Advanced Protection Mode Functions

Advanced Protection Mode in Android 16 offers multiple functionalities that reinforce security of the device and personal data. It's not just about adding new layers, but about activating them together. protections that already existed and other new ones, preventing them from being disabled accidentally or maliciously. This is what Google defines as a defense in depth strategy, with several barriers working in coordination.

Furthermore, this mode acts as a single checkpoint This enables important security settings in applications like Chrome, Google Messages, and Google Phone, as well as in third-party apps that choose to integrate with this API. When activated, It is not possible to modify many of these protections individually.They are understood as an "all or nothing" to avoid weak configurations.

Below, we explain the most important features of Advanced Protection Mode in Android 16.

Lock due to theft detection

This system uses the mobile sensors (accelerometer, gyroscope, and others) to identify if the device has been snatched from the user's hands or if it undergoes sudden movements typical of a theft. If a suspicious situation is detected, the phone automatically locks screenpreventing access to the information even if the attacker still has the device in their hand.

With Advanced Protection active, these “theft detection” features are They turn on by default. and the system prevents them from being easily disabled, thus reinforcing the physical security of the device against in-person theft.

Offline Device Lock

If a thief disconnects the WiFi, disables mobile data, or puts the phone in airplane mode to isolate the deviceAndroid 16 detects it and keeps the device lockedThis prevents any attempt to disable security features. This protection prevents exploiting a lack of connection to bypass tracking or remote blocking mechanisms.

In combination with the other layers, the risk of an attacker being able to gain access is significantly reduced. manipulate the mobile phone without leaving a trace or evade the device's location.

Remote Device Lock

Now, users can remotely lock your device without needing to access your Google account from a computer. Through the portal android.com/lock, it will only be necessary verify a phone number previously registered to order the block.

This option is especially useful if you've lost your phone or suspect it's been stolen, because It does not require remembering passwords or having a second device set up.Once locked, the phone will require strong authentication (PIN, pattern, or biometrics) to be used again.

Protection against harmful applications and unknown sources

One of the foundations of Advanced Protection Mode is to reinforce the role of Google Play Protect, the built-in Android system that scans apps for malware. With this mode active, Play Protect cannot be disabledThis prevents an attacker or another user with access to the mobile phone from reducing the protection without you noticing.

In addition, Advanced Protection blocks the installation of applications from unknown sources and also app updates that were originally installed from sources outside of Google Play. This reduces the risk of dangerous “sideloading”This is very common in pirated apps, unreliable alternative stores, or APK files downloaded from the web.

In compatible applications, Android 16 automatically activates the function Memory Tagging Extension (MTE)This protection is designed to prevent apps from corrupting memory and to mitigate serious vulnerabilities that could grant unauthorized access to the system. It is especially relevant against... advanced exploits that seek to execute malicious code by exploiting memory errors.

Enhanced security for Messaging, Phone, and Networks

Advanced Protection Mode also focuses on reducing the risk of phishing, scams and spam that arrive via calls, SMS or links.

  • Google messages: it is reinforced protection against spam and scamsidentifying suspicious messages and displaying clear warnings. In addition, alerts are activated regarding unsafe links sent by unknown contacts to prevent you from entering malicious pages.
  • Google Phone: it enhances the caller ID and spam filterIn supported countries, an assistant can filter calls automatically and reject those that are identified as spam or potential scams, reducing the risk of falling victim to telephone fraud.
  • Mobile networksOn compatible devices, Advanced Protection It prevents connection to 2G networks., considered less secure and used in some communications interception attacks.

Safer web browsing with Chrome and Android

Web browsing is another key aspect that this mode enhances. By activating it, Android enables the Safe browsing with real-time protectiondesigned to block phishing attempts from newly appearing malicious websites.

In Chrome, Advanced Protection requires the use of HTTPS whenever possible...increasing the encryption level of connections to the pages you visit. These also apply specific protections in JavaScriptby disabling optimizations that could increase the attack surface, which may affect certain very complex pages, but in return reduces exposure to vulnerabilities.

In some scenarios, Advanced Protection may also disable options such as WebGPU or limit deep access to the device's graphics hardware from the browser, with the aim of blocking potential attack vectors that exploit the graphics processor to execute malicious code.

Device security: USB lock and inactivity restart

Within the device's security section, this mode adds measures against physical attacks when the mobile phone is locked or connected by cable.

On the one hand, the function of USB protection This means that, with the phone locked, any new USB connection can only be used for charge the batteryData transfer is blocked until the user is authenticated, reducing the possibility of someone copying information or installing malware by connecting the mobile phone to a compromised computer or charger.

On the other hand, the option of Restart due to inactivity It causes the device to automatically restart if it remains locked for an extended period (for example, 72 hours). This restart forces all content back into the device. protected by full encryption The device will require strong authentication again and minimize the risk of attacks that take advantage of a system that has been on for too long.

Other security improvements in Android 16

Security options in Android 16

In addition to Advanced Protection Mode, Android 16 introduces a series of improvements focused on the privacy and general operating system security. Many of these functions can be used even without activating this mode, but when it is enabled, they They turn on together and become stricter..

Improved Permission Management

Android 16 optimizes permission management with the implementation of the Dynamic Permission ControlNow, the user can grant or revoke specific permissions in real time and in a more granular way, allowing for more precise control over access to sensitive data such as location, camera, microphone, contacts, or storage.

In the context of Advanced Protection Mode, this management becomes even more important, as the system can automatically limit certain permission requests from unknown or low-trust apps, always prioritizing the protection of your privacy.

Improved Camera and Microphone Access Alerts

The system will notify the user every time an application accesses the camera or microphone. These Alerts are optimized to avoid false positives and provide a clearer and more visible notification, so you always know when an app is recording or capturing images.

Combined with Advanced Protection, this notification system becomes even stricterreducing the likelihood that a malicious app can spy without being detected.

Background Security Updates

Thanks to an architecture enhanced modular, Android 16 will be able to apply background security updatesreducing the impact on performance and avoiding unnecessary interruptions for the user. This includes critical patches for key system components and Google Play Services.

The fact that these updates are arriving more frequently and silently implies that The system's security foundation is kept up to dateThis is essential if you want to get the most out of Advanced Protection Mode and take advantage of its additional layers of defense.

How to enable Advanced Protection Mode on Android 16?

To activate this mode, follow these basic steps on your Android 16 phone:

  • Access the Settings from your Android phone.
  • Go to the section Security o Security and privacy, according to your manufacturer.
  • Look for the option Advanced Protection Mode o Advanced Protection and activate it with the main switch.
  • Verify your identity using biometric authentication or a PIN, pattern, or screen password.

On some devices, this screen can also be accessed from Google settings > All the services > Advanced ProtectionOnce activated, the system It will automatically lock the device against suspicious access attempts. and will apply all associated protections (anti-theft, USB lock, blocking apps from unknown sources, enhanced safe browsing, etc.).

Please note that the system may ask you reboot the device to apply some of these security changes. If you decide to postpone it, you can do so later from the same settings screen.
